I created configdir/myLeoSettings.leo as documented at Search order
for settings files
<http://leoeditor.com/customizing.html#search-order-for-settings-files> but
that doesn't seem to actually be automatically read? It only causes
changes to the plugins when I open it. And it doesn't /*remove*/
viewrendered. Only adds viewrendered2.
Ah! myLeoSettings.leo needs to be in your home/.leo directory, not the
leo/config directory. On Windows 7 x64 (which I gathered from your
previous post), you can get there by entering "%HOMEPATH%\.leo" in the
address bar in Explorer. It usually ends up being something like
"C:\Users\your_user_name\.leo".
